^M <p>South Devon remains one of the most popular holiday destinations in the UK. Renowned for its stunning beaches and awesome coastline, this beautiful region is a haven for those who seek the romance of the ocean and the countryside idyll.&nbsp; &nbsp;</p> <p>Its award winning shores and areas of outstanding natural beauty continue to delight our guests, who return year on year to this special corner of Devon. Whether it&rsquo;s a farmhouse cream tea or a paddle in the surf, South Devon promises something for everyone.</p> <p>Our gorgeous South Devon holiday cottages put you within stepping distance of golden sandy beaches, coastal and river walks, historic market towns, and pretty fishing villages. South Devon is rich in maritime history, smugglers&rsquo; tales, and ancient byways; its pubs and restaurants are amongst some of the best in the West Country, offering anything from traditional fish &lsquo;n&rsquo; chips to mouth-watering seafood platters.</p> <p>It&rsquo;s easy to be at one with nature in South Devon, losing yourself in the wildflower meadows and bluebell woods. Often it&rsquo;s those simple things we cherish the most; dangling a crab line off the harbourside, watching the boats chug back to their moorings, or walking barefooted on the ebbing tide&rsquo;s reach. This is the South Devon pace, a chance for you to truly relax and while away the hours.</p> <p>Explore the South West Coast Path, climb the rugged tors of South Dartmoor, and discover the quiet backcountry trails and tranquil estuary waters.&nbsp; We have holiday cottages all over the South Devon region, tailor-made retreats for families, groups, couples and singles.
